The Hidden Cost of Distribution Surprises

Traditional retail distribution models operate on an assumption of availability that rarely holds true. The resulting operational friction is what we call the "Surprise Tax."

Problem Diagnosis: The Manual Scheduling Nightmare

The traditional model relies on human intervention, which introduces variance and cost. Consider the flow:

  • Coordination : A purchase order is placed for 50 items across 10 different retail points.
  • Scheduling : An operations manager calls 10 people to find a window where they are all available within a single 4-hour window.
  • Execution : The courier arrives, but the designated receiving manager is tied up with a customer, leading to delays and potential offloading failure.

This process is not just slow; it is financially punitive.

Operational Pain PointManual ImpactFinancial Drain (Annualized)
Missed AppointmentsHigh RTO Rate due to unavailability.Increased reverse logistics costs & credit risk.
Coordination TimeStaff spending 30-40% of time on phone calls/emails.High SG&A overhead; Low employee productivity.
Working Capital BlockageInventory held at the hub awaiting a random slot.Increased interest cost on blocked capital.

Solution Matrix: Predictive, Automated Scheduling

A managed, automated system shifts the paradigm from reacting to predicting. By forcing all stakeholders (retail stores, warehouses, and couriers) into a single, digital calendar, you guarantee slot adherence and minimize downtime.

The goal is simple: Make the unexpected impossible.
